Earthwork and sitework quantity takeoff calculates cut and fill volumes, grading quantities, and linear footage of underground utilities from civil engineering drawings, used to price site development and excavation work.

Make the grading model assumptions visible
Earthwork quantities depend on the existing and proposed surfaces, the measurement boundary and the treatment of material that changes volume. A cut-and-fill calculation should state whether it represents bank, loose or compacted quantities. Topsoil stripping, unsuitable material, pavement demolition and foundation excavation must be distinguished from bulk site grading to avoid double counting.
- Confirm survey datum, surface date and grading limits.
- List shrink, swell and unsuitable-soil allowances separately from measured geometry.
- Separate utility trench excavation from grading earthwork.
- Record paving areas, erosion-control items and utility structure counts.
Use a quantity balance without assuming a haul plan
A theoretical balanced site does not establish how material will be moved or whether it is suitable for reuse. The contractor still needs a sequencing and hauling plan, with import sources, disposal locations and access constraints. For remote Texas work, those logistics may materially affect cost, but they should not change the underlying measured quantities without a documented assumption. Deliver the surface basis with the workbook so revisions can be reconciled.

- Can you calculate cut/fill balance from civil grading plans?
- Yes, cut and fill volumes are calculated from the grading plan to show whether a site is balanced or needs import/export of material.
- Do you take off underground utility quantities too?
- Yes, storm, sanitary, and water utility linear footage and structure counts are included when shown on the civil utility plan.

- How is earthwork & sitework quantity takeoff checked for a Texas project?
- The estimator checks the document issue, measurement trail, scope interfaces and requested output before delivery. When a public or civil package follows TxDOT requirements, quantities and pricing should track the applicable bid item, descriptive code, unit of measurement, Standard or Special Specification and payment basis. Private-building estimates continue to use the owner documents and agreed cost-code structure. The completed file keeps quantities, pricing assumptions, exclusions and open questions visible so the contractor or owner can review the basis before using the number.
